For more information on this vehicle visit http://tinyurl.com/76vcnql This extremely rare 1978 Gold Special Edition Trans Am is an all original investment grade pony car that combines enduring Pontiac performance with some of the best visual sizzle to ever come out of Detroit. Assembled at GM's Norwood Ohio manufacturing facility in July of 1978, this gold Trans Am was taken right up the road to Brown Motor Sales in Toledo Ohio and promptly sold to Pamela Kudelka who has owned it for almost 34 years. The car has been immaculately maintained and features an original coat of GM code 50 Solar Gold paint on top of 100% original body panels that have never been wrinkled or repaired. Since the car has never been disassembled, it still displays completely factory accurate panel gaps that look surprisingly good and provide great panel alignment. On top of the spectacular Solar Gold paint, a set of full outlining stripes complements an awesome brown, yellow and gold screaming chicken hood decal which amps the cars visual appeal up from 'radical' to 'out of this world'. Under the hood you'll find this Trans Ams all original L78 V8 which, at 400 cubic inches was the largest muscle car engine you could buy in 1978. At the top of that motor, an original Rochester 4 barrel carburetor sits under the cars awesome shaker scoop. Below that carburetor, original GM corporate blue paint coats the entire block and original Exhaust manifolds send Exhaust into a high performance factory Exhaust system. All the hard parts around the motor, from the belt driven accessories to the brake Booster and air conditioning hanging on the fire wall are factory original; and as expected tags, markings and stamps are just where they should be from the date coded core support to the gold painted cowl tag. Underneath this Trans Am, a super solid 33 year old undercarriage tells the story of years of excellent maintenance and treatment with rock solid floor pans that still display most of their factory undercoating. Behind the motor, an original 3-speed automatic transmission sends power to an original code GM8 Posi-traction rear axle that's loaded with street friendly 2.56 gears. The cars original suspension, which includes Trans Am spec sway bars, shocks and springs combines with power front disc brakes and rear drums to provide great stopping and handling. All of the cars hardware and bushings appear to be in good shape and out back, a new stainless fuel tank is solid and leak free. Power flows to the pavement through fresh 225/70 Firestone Firehawk radials that are wrapped around the cars original Special Edition exclusive 15 inch cast aluminum wheels. Inside the car you'll find a stylish blend of original Camel Tan upholstery and Special Edition Trans Am exclusive gold trim. The cars original seats are comfortably firm and, carrying vinyl that is thicker than typical pony car attire, look like they should be in a much more modern, much more expensive car. Below the seats, tan carpet shows minimal wear and tear considering it's been through 33 years of Ohio winters and has likely been carefully protected by the cars rubber floor mats the whole time. Between the seats a simple Camel Tan console houses a storage bin behind the cars automatic shifter, and above the seats, a stain free headliner is stretched tight around the cars mirrored tops. In front of the driver, an excellent looking engine turned dash houses crystal clear gauges above controls for heat and air conditioning and the cars never removed Delco-GM stereo. At the sides of the seats, thick Camel Tan door panels feature bright stainless trim and chrome handles for the doors handles and windows. Connecting the driver to the road is a correct gold steering wheel with a Camel Tan rim and a correct gold screaming chicken horn button. http://www.bpmcars.com This is the one you have been waiting for. An original 6.6 Litre Trans Am. We have a copy of the original window sticker documenting the option codes, W72 6.6 Litre T/A 400 4BBL V8 Engine, 4 Speed Manual, C60 Air Condition, Custom, C49 Defroster, Electric Rear Window, WW7 Hood Decal, BS1 Insulation, Additional Acoustical, Y92 Lamp Group, WS6 Trans Am Special Performance Pkg, CD4 Windshield Wipers, Controlled Cycle. Color Code 75 Factory Mayan Red with Black interior Bucket Seats. I purchased this car from its Second owner with its original 49k miles who garage kept it in Excellent condition. This Cuda went through an extensive restoration in 2007. The solid metal body is straight, clean and rust free. There is no bondo, no waves and no ripples. After all that hard work, the car was sprayed with its beautiful purple metallic paint. The result is a fantastically straight Cuda that looks like it could have rolled out of Dodge Main yesterday. Panel gaps, door and trunk lips and margins are exceptional, the doors and trunk open and close with very little effort and the cars deep purple metallic paint has little to no defects or wear. All of the chrome and stainless is equally as nice. The first thing you will notice under the hood is that Paxton Supercharger, attached to the 340ci motor. The casting number on the motor is 2780930-340. Turnbuckle ties are holding this baby down. Once you get past that sweet looking Supercharger, you will see that this Cuda also is wearing a MSD Ignition, a remote oil filter, breather canister and an Optima battery. There are coated headers as well. Make no mistake; this car runs just as well today as it did when it rolled into the dealership in 1970 and it's one of the few muscle cars that can still run with the best from Detroit. The bottom of the car has been well taken care of as well. Matched up to that 340 Supercharged motor, is a 4-speed transmission, which shifts awesome. The casting number for the trans is 99129, and there is another stamp with # 9B327429. There is a posi-traction rear end, with what we believe to be 3:50 gears. There are some minor repairs in both driver side and passenger side rockers and one small patch on the floorboard, all of which have been done extremely well. There is no rust to be found, the undercarriage of this Cuda is solid! A new stainless steel gas line and new gas tank were included in the restoration, as well as a Flowmaster Exhaust system (2.5" out back and 3" feeders). Cross drilled rotors and front disc brakes keep this Cuda between the lines. The upper control arms are tubular, there are new spindles and eurethane bushings on the radius arms. The front fenders have no signs of repairs, they look to be original metal. Sitting on all four corners are 17" Billet wheels and BF Goodrich G-Force tires. Inside the car has been completely restored and features beautiful white upholstery, and headliner. Sitting between the bucket seats is a beautiful console and Hurst shifter. In front of the driver is a stunning wood Grant steering wheel and a set of Auto-Meter Pro-Comp Ultra-Lite gauges. In the center of the dash there is a Kenwood AM/FM/CD stereo system, which sounds great, and underneath that is a duo of aftermarket gauges. All of the interior lights work and the black carpet is in beautiful shape. The fold-down back seat gives plenty of extra storage for your cooler and folding chairs.
